Strong's Number:H5517
Word:סִיעָא סִיעֲהָא
Part of Speech:name
Etymology:from an unused root meaning to converse
Language:Hebrew
Occurrences:2
Transliteration:Ciy`a
Phonetic Spelling/Pronunciation:see-ah' (or Ciyeahai {see-ah-haw'}) n/p.
Meaning:1. congregation 2. Sia or Siaha, one of the Nethinim
KJV Renderings:Sia, Siaha.

Brown-Driver-Briggs Enhanced

BDB5569

סִיעָא, סִיעֲהָא proper name, masculine בְּנֵיסִֿיעָא returned exiles Neh 7:47 = בְּנֵיסִֿיעֲהָא Ezra 2:44 ᵐ5 Nehemiah Ασουια א Ιασουια, A Σιαια, ᵐ5 L Ιωσιου; ᵐ5 Ezra Σωηλ, A Ασαα, ᵐ5 L Ιωσια.
